Gypsy, directed multiple Tony Award winner and author of the musical Arthur Laurents, has announced full casting for the production. Joining the previously announced Patti LuPone as 'Rose' are co-stars Boyd Gaines as 'Herbie' and Laura Benanti as 'Louise;' also starring Leigh Ann Larkin as 'Dainty June', Tony Yazbeck as 'Tulsa', Marilyn Caskey as 'Electra', Alison Fraser as 'Tessie', and Lenora Nemetz as 'Mazeppa'; with Bill Bateman as 'Mr. Goldstone', Jim Bracchitta as 'Uncle Jocko', Sami Gayle as 'Baby June', Bill Raymond as 'Pop', Brian Reddy as 'Weber', and Emma Rowley as 'Baby Louise'

BC/EFA's Gypsy of the Year Celebrates Record
by BWW News Desk
- Dec 18, 2007
The 19th Annual GYPSY OF THE YEAR COMPETITION announced a total of $3,927,000 had been raised by the over 64 participating Broadway, Off-Broadway, and National Tour companies to benefit Broadway Cares/Equity Fights AIDS. This beats the previous record of $3,420,000 set in 2004.

West Side Story Celebrates 50th Anniversary in Paris
by BWW News Desk
- Nov 8, 2007
West Side Story celebrates its 50th anniversary at the Theatre du Chatelet in Paris. Opening on November 20, the production of the celebrated 1957 show revives Leonard Bernstein and Stephen Sondheim's score and Jerome Robbins' conception and choreography, with a book by Arthur Laurents-who will attend the full dress rehearsal on November 18.
